Preparation: Software and Hardware
To commence your 3D printing journey, you'll need the right tools. A basic understanding of 3D modeling software is crucial. Programs like TinkerCAD, Fusion 360, or Blender are beginner-friendly and suitable for creating text-based designs.

Next, you'll need a 3D printer. For raised letters, a desktop FDM (Fused Deposition Modeling) printer will suffice. These printers are beginner-friendly, affordable, and offer reliable results. Brands like Prusa, Ender, and Creality have high-quality offerings.
Designing Your Text

Your 3D modeling software will be your canvas for creating the text. Start by drafting your letters. You can choose from various font styles, sizes, and heights. Ensure your design is simple and well-contrasted, as complex designs may result in printing errors.
Once you've drafted your text, you'll need to 'extrude' it. This process converts your 2D text into a 3D structure with a desired height. The height will determine the 'raised' effect of your letters. A height of 5mm to 10mm is recommended for a visible 3D effect.
Preparing Your 3D Printer

Before printing, ensure your 3D printer is clean and well-maintained. Inspect the extruder, bed level, and axes movement. A smooth printing process hinges on these components.
Next, choose your filament. For raised letters, PLA (Polylactic Acid) is recommended. It's easy to use, durable, and offers a wide range of colors. Ensure your filament is rolled tightly and stored correctly to maintain its quality.
Printing Your Raised Letters

Once your design is ready, and your printer is set up, you're good to go. Open your slicing software (like PrusaSlicer or Cura), import your design, and adjust your settings.
Key settings to consider include layer height, infill density, and print speed. For raised letters, a layer height of 0.2mm to 0.3mm is sufficient. Infill density ensures the internal strength of your print. A default setting of 20% is usually adequate. Print speed should be adjusted based on your printer's capabilities and the desired print quality.









Positioning Your Text
Position your text correctly on the print bed to avoid overhangs and supports. Most 3D printers struggle with overhangs, so try to minimize them. If they're unavoidable, adjust your slicing settings to add supports.
Always ensure your text is positioned centrally on the print bed to prevent warping or misalignment during printing. You can also add a brim or raft to your print settings to increase adhesion and stability.
Post-Processing
After printing, your raised letters will need some post-processing. Begin by removing the support structures using pliers or cutters. Then, use sandpaper or a file to smoothen any rough edges. For a professional finish, you can paint your letters or apply a glossy coating.
